KATHMANDU, Feb 20: One person was arrested with 855 grams of gold from the Tribhuvan International Airport (TIA) on Monday evening.
SSP Krishna Hari Sharma said that 35-year-old Sharif Ahmed Abdul Gafur, an Indian national, was arrested by the TIA Security Police Office along with the said gold in semi-solid form.
According to him, the gold was found during the inspection of Gafur, who arrived from Dubai, on Monday night. He came to Kathmandu on a Fly Dubai flight.
SSP Sharma added that Gafur has been handed over to the TIA customs office for further investigation and legal action.
